Transaction 939aef033143ad92fc2628226f5b13562886117ac226ff6754be35729ffa68c5
1 Input
1 Output
-
939aef033143ad92fc2628226f5b13562886117ac226ff6754be35729ffa68c5:0
- value
- 186182
- script pubkey
- OP_0 OP_PUSHBYTES_20 6acc67c66c3d428fd0d4e7677be84f5f6e1721bb
- address
- bc1qdtxx03nv84pgl5x5uanhh6z0tahpwgdmze4mz3